A Fan Photographed Chappell Roan’s Recent Concert With A Nintendo DS And The Singer Hilariously Called Them Out

Chappell Roan has been having a difficult time coping with fame. From the “stalker vibes” from fans to being diagnosed with severe depression, the “Good Luck, Babe” singer is open about her ongoing struggle. But yesterday (September 21), she found a little slice of happiness onstage.

During what appears to be her Midwest Princess Tour‘s recent stop at London’s O2 Academy Brixton, Chappell Roan found humor in the device one attendee used to photograph her performance. “B*tch is that a DS,” she asked. “You keep taking photos on your DS, you keep doing it.”

The video captured by fellow attendees (viewable here courtesy of Pop Base), caught the hilarious encounter as Chappell Roan locked eye with the ticket holder sneaking flicks with their Nintendo DS.

A’ja Wilson Won Her Third MVP Award In Unanimous Fashion

a'ja wilson
Getty Image

The 2024 WNBA MVP race did not feature too much drama by the time the end of the season rolled around. Despite a phenomenal season from Napheesa Collier in Minnesota and another strong campaign by 2023 MVP Breanna Stewart, A’ja Wilson was doing things we’ve never seen from a WNBA player in Las Vegas.

Wilson averaged 26.9 points, 11.9 rebounds, 2.6 blocks, and 1.8 steals per game for the Aces this season, upping her production by a significant margin over her past MVP seasons. Wilson set WNBA records for both points and rebounds in a season, crossing the 1,000 point mark in a season for the first time in league history. As such, it felt like a formality that she would be the league’s MVP, and on Sunday morning the WNBA made it official that A’ja was the unanimous MVP — with Wilson getting the call while with the team on Saturday night.

Much like her speech after hitting the 1,000-point mark, Wilson shifted attention in the room to her teammates and made sure they knew how much she appreciated them. It is Wilson’s third MVP award, as she has won it every other year since 2020 — 2020, 2022, and now 2024. As for the voting, Wilson won with all 67 first place votes, while Collier got 66 second place votes (and one third). Breanna Stewart finished third in voting with 52 third place votes and the lone second place vote that didn’t go to Collier. Caitlin Clark finished fourth, with 6 third place, 26 fourth place, and 22 fifth place votes, followed by Alyssa Thomas rounding out the top-5.

‘What We Do In The Shadows’ Season 6: Everything To Know About The Final Season Of One Of The Funniest Shows On TV

shadows final season
fx

For five seasons, What We Do in the Shadows has been one of the funniest (if not the funniest) show on TV. But all good things must come to an end, and like the characters in the FX comedy themselves, the show will soon be laid to rest. Season 6 is the final season of What We Do in the Shadows, meaning there’s only 11 more episodes left for more Laszlo alter-egos, Colin Robinson “up dog” jokes, and the creepy but cute Nadja doll. I’ll miss her most of all.

Here’s everything to know about the final season of What We Do in the Shadows, including plot details and the premiere date.

Plot

In the What We Do in the Shadows season 5 finale, Guillermo, after a brief stint as a vampire, decides he would rather be human. “Who is he if not a familiar who will do anything to please his Master in hopes of one day being turned into a vampire?” the official plot synopsis reads. The rest of the Staten Island gang is reevaluating some things, too: “When their former roommate reappears after a 50-year nap, they realize how little they’ve done in half a century — not one goal accomplished, not one dream pursued, not one part of the New World conquered (except for their street and part of Ashley Street).”

The season will also feature Guillermo realizing “he has to move out of the Vampire Mansion, get his own place, and restart the normal-world life that he left behind,” showrunner Paul Simms told Entertainment Weekly. This proves to be an issue when Guillermo is visited at his workplace by his former roommates. “He can never quite get away from them,” Simms further teased. “There’s some very fun stuff about Guillermo working in a normal office the way normal people do, but Nadja and Nandor also show up to help him out.”

Other plots include the vamps visiting New Hampshire, going to a (human) dinner party, and conjuring a demon, “all while trying to find their place and their purpose in this crazy, mixed-up world.” You and me, both.

Cast

Does What We Do in the Shadows have the best cast of any comedy on TV these days? It’s certainly in the running, and everyone is back, including Harvey Guillén as Guillermo, Kayvan Novak as Nandor, Matt Berry as Laszlo, Natasia Demetriou as Nadja, Mark Proksch as Colin Robinson, and Kristen Schaal as The Guide. Expect to see more of Anthony Atamanuik as Sean, Doug Jones as Baron Afanas, Chris Sandiford as Derek, and hopefully the return of Nick Kroll as Simon the Devious and Benedict Wong as Wallace as well.

As for guest stars, executive producer Paul Simms told TVLine, “If there’s anything we saved up, it was the guest stars for this season, because we wanted to just use our favorite funniest people.” It’ll be tough to beat the vampire council of Tilda Swinton, Paul Reubens, Wesley Snipes, Danny Trejo, and Evan Rachel Wood, but I trust Shadows will be find a way!

Release Date

What We Do in the Shadows season 6 premieres with three episodes on Monday, October 21 at 10 p.m. ET on FX, and will stream the next day on Hulu.

A BYU Player Had An All-Time Great Punt Return For A Touchdown Then Puked

Saturday night’s college football slate ended with a really interesting game, as a pair of 3-0 teams faced off in Provo. The 18th-ranked Kansas State Wildcats traveled to take on BYU, which was unranked. You might not have known that through the first 2.5 quarters of the game, though, as the Cougars were the more physically imposing team, rode a couple of Wildcat turnovers to a 17-6 halftime lead, then came out for the third quarter and remained in control of the game.

After BYU forced a pick on Kansas State’s first drive of the third, the Cougar offense only needed two plays to score. And not long after, they managed to score again, only this time, it was their special teams that got the job done, as Parker Kingston had reservations for six after a 90-yard punt return. That horribly undersells the job Kingston did, get a load of this:

That went from a disaster to a miracle, as he made multiple Kansas State players missed him, went one side of the field to the other, and took off. There were some concerns that he dropped the ball before he crossed the plane of the end zone, but that got looked at and it was determined he was fine. It’s easily one of the best punt returns I’ve ever seen, although there was a downside for Kingston: Running this much made him lose his lunch on the sideline after he scored.

Shedeur Sanders Found LaJohntay Wester On A Hail Mary To Force OT Where They Won On A Baylor Fumble

Shedeur Sanders and the Colorado Buffaloes entered Saturday night looking to get their first win in Big 12 play on the season when they welcomed Baylor into Boulder for a battle of 2-1 teams that both needed this game in their quest for bowl eligibility.

It looked like Baylor was going to come out on top for most of the game, as they led by 14 at the half and took a 7-point lead late in the fourth quarter. However, after hooking a field goal wide left that would’ve put them up 10, Baylor gave Colorado an opening to tie the game and force overtime. It looked unlikely, but Shedeur Sanders (who once again spent more of the game taking hits and sacks than Colorado would like) was able to break the pocket on the last possession and fire a Hail Mary pass to LaJohntay Wester, who somehow found enough space to haul it in with no Baylor defenders even making a decent play on the ball.

I have no idea what 24’s plan was, standing 8 yards deep in the end zone, but he couldn’t close fast enough on the ball to make a play and Wester was able to get free from his defender, who couldn’t keep his footing on a change of direction, with Wester getting his arms under the ball for the unbelievable game-tying touchdown.

In overtime, Colorado scored on the first possession and Baylor quickly marched inside the five where it looked like they’d find an answer. Instead, Travis Hunter created a turnover when he was able to jar loose the ball at the goal line as Baylor was going in for the tying score, with the ball going through the end zone for a touchback to end the game.

It was an absolutely wild finish to the game that saw both of Colorado’s big stars, Sanders and Hunter, get their fingerprints on the two biggest plays of the game and lift the Buffaloes to 3-1 on the season.

Questlove Revealed That He Will Direct An Upcoming Earth Wind & Fire Documentary

This year, Questlove showed off his expansive musical knowledge with the release of his book, Hip-Hop Is History. Despite his controversial sonic hot takes, Questlove is undeniably a musicologist.

In 2025, Questlove will flex his award-winning creativity by directing a documentary surrounding the iconic music group, Earth Wind & Fire. Today (September 21), Questlove took to his Instagram to announce the new.

“Coming in 2025…..the definitive story of the elements,” he wrote. “The story of how a band led by a genius from Chicago changed our way of thinking, our minds and our hearts. Having been baptized in the afrocentric joy river of this powerhouse unit, I’ve learned about them, I’ve learned about us & more importantly I’ve learned about and rediscovered myself in the process.”

Although Questlove hasn’t revealed any additional details surrounding the project (including title, release date, creative direction, etc.), he did express his gratitude to be leading the charge. “I’m so excited to be directing a documentary preserving their positive but VERY vulnerable and real story of soul, self & struggle,” he wrote. “This is the story of joy, persistence, love, pain, magic and self discovery. This is Earth, Wind & Fire.”

Back in 2022, Questlove took home the Best Documentary Oscar for Summer Of Soul, so viewers are certainly in for a moving piece.
